  • Help with program flow and timing a loop please

    I'm working on an application that will display vibration data on several tabs.  1 tab displays the time waveform, another a running RMS value, another an FFT etc.
    On another tab I want the user to have the option of streaming the data to disk for 'x' number of seconds.
    I created a sub-vi with a flat sequence structure.
    The first frame open/creates a file.  The second frame gets the current time in seconds and adds 'x' seconds to it.  The third frame  contains a while loop with a "Get Current Time in Seconds" and a  "Write to Binary File" which executes while the current time is less than the "previous current time plus 'x'".
    This sub-vi is in a while loop that is called when a "capture data" button is pressed.
    My problem is that the rest of the program (waveform, RMS, FFT displays) stops executing when the while loop / sub-vi is executing.
    This can be seen via the "TEST" indicator that doesn't update.
    When the program flow goes back to the rest of the program I get an error 'cause the buffer has over-flown (ed)
    I'm really new at this so any help is greatly appreciated.
    I've attached images of the main vi (Project3.pdf) and the sub-vi containing the Flat Sequence (WriteToDisk.pdf)
    I can attach the actual vis if it helps.
    Thanks,
    Erik
    Attachments:
    Project3.pdf ‏189 KB
    WriteToDisk.pdf ‏85 KB

    The behavior you're seeing is by design. There are two solutions to your problem:
    Place the write to file in a separate loop that runs in parallel to your main loop. Thus, your "Project3" VI would have two loops. One is the data acquisition, the other is the streaming to file. You should not create data dependencies between the loops that would cause one loop to wait until the other is done. You want both running in parallel. You can stop both loops with the same stop button. With this method you can use local variables to get the Time Waveform data as you're doing now.
    Launch the stream to file VI dynamically. This basically uses the VI Server to start a subVI and then immediately return to the caller. The subVI is then running on its own. There are examples that ship with LabVIEW that show you how to do this. You would have to have the subVI monitor something to determine if it should stop should the main program stop.
    The first option would be the easiest to implement in your case. The second is more complex, but leaves you with one loop.

  • Please help with A record and MX record!

    Guys please help - our IT guy disappeared and we changed the hosting over the weekend. He did setup exchange server for all the emails so now i am trying to recreate all the settings in bluehost for email and the bluehost is asking whats A record for our
    Exchange server. Forgive me but i am not an IT guy... where do i find the A record for our exchange server? I would greatly appreciate it if somebody could point me into that direction.

    If the DNS A record for mail.mydomainname.com is currently pointing to your Exchange server's external IP address then I would imagine that's setup correctly.
    Name servers are those used to find out where to get the DNS records for a domain, eg it tells people doing a DNS lookup the address of your DNS server(s) so they can query them to find the required records. As such I'm unsure whether you actually mean name
    servers or not.
    Anything that ends in a .local address is definitely a local record, eg it is only used internally on your local network. On the internet there's no such thing as .local, so server1.mywebsite.local definitely wouldn't be the address you'd put into your public
    DNS records. Do you mean that in Outlook when you look at the server address that you connect to collect email that it is displaying server1.mywebsite.local? If so then that's completely separate to where mail is delivered.
    With the CNAME and MX records I'd suspect that they'd remain the same if they currently point to the mail.mydomain.com address, if they point elsewhere then you might well need to update them.
    What confuses me is what is it that's been changed with your hosting? You say you've changed, and presumably bluehost are the new hosting company, but not what has changed to them. Do you mean the domain has transferred to them, or just the website, or your
    internet access or something else?. You say that via the bluehost dns editor mail already points to mail.mydomainname.com, so it sounds to me as if the relevant records have already been setup and are working. Is email failing to be sent / received currently?

  • Serious problem with base station and/or computer internet connection

    Hi,
    my powerbook does not detect my base station (another computer at home does, so the base station seems to be working) but it does detect other networks.
    I have allready tried to reset the basse station (many times) but it doesen't help. Have tried to re-configure in Airport Admin Utility there is no base station (I cannot push configure) - when I push "Other" - it does not accept the base station password (have also tried "public" as they suggest in "help").
    The same thing happens in Airport Setup Assistant: it does not detect my base station. It has happened before that the base station "disapears" and I could fix it now it seems to be unfixable. Can anyone out there help me???

    Agnes,
    the one computer connects wirelessly to the base
    station and
    works alright? Also the Mac can connect to the
    base
    station with ethernet and works alright?
    Yes, thats correct
    Then you should be able to access the base station two ways, from the Mac via ethernet or from the pc. I am assuming that your "pc at home" is a pc running windows (if the 2nd computer is also a Mac it would be even better).
    Anyway, you can administer the base station from the dark side, you may want to check out the following:
    AirPort 4.2 for Windows
    http://www.apple.com/support/downloads/airport42forwindows.html
    Check also:
    XP users need to have WZC installed to administer:
    http://docs.info.apple.com/article.html?artnum=108049
    If you haven't upgraded your pc to XP Service Pack 2.
    As far as running the admin utility from the Mac, connect to the base via ethernet. You have indicated that you can do that and get to the internet, therefore you should be able to see the base station with the admin utility. If you are seeing your neigbor's that is wirelessly. But the wired connection Mac->Ethernet->Base-LAN-Port should allow the base to show up with a Name and an IP Adress.
    Once in the admin utility for the base station (either by pc wirelessly or by Mac via ethernet) you can then make changes. You should be able to see the Base Station Name and the Airport network name. You can then change the channel: 1, 4, 7, 11 (try three apart from each other). Is your base set up to configure TCP/IP using ethernet, configure using DHCP (select the Internet tab at the top to get to this page)? On the Network tab page, is the base configured to Distribute IP addresses, Sharing a single IP address using DHCP and NAT?
    As far as your Mac's System Network Preferences, you are not selected to Connect using PPoE are you? Are you set to "Automatically join an open network"? Are you configured for Using DHCP? To join a specific network (your airport network name and password)?
